
Copycat Chick Fil A Chicken Sandwich
Copycat Chick Fil A Chicken Sandwich might be a good recipe to expand your main course collection.
- Servings: 4
- Prep:
- Cook:
Ingredients:
- 2 eggs
- 1 cup milk
- 2 chicken breasts (pounded and cut in two)
- 1 cup flour (all purpose)
- 1 cup breadcrumbs (plain)
- 1/2 cup pickle juice
- 2 tbsp powdered sugar
- 1 tsp salt
- 1/4 tsp paprika
- 1/2 tsp white pepper
- 1/4 tsp chili powder
- 3 inches 3 inches peanut oil
- lettuce leaves
- brioche buns
- pickles for garnish if desired
Instructions:
- Presoak the chicken breasts in pickle juice.
- Place chicken breasts into a sealable bag and pound the chicken breasts to about 1/2 inch thickness. Then cut the chicken breasts in half to make 4 sandwiches.
- Add milk and eggs to a bowl and place the chicken breasts into the milk mixture and allow to sit for 30 minutes.
- Mix the breadcrumbs, flour, and remaining seasonings on a dish.
- Remove the chicken breasts and coat them completely in the flour mixture.
- Heat the oil on medium high heat.
- Place the chicken breasts into the heated oil and fry them for 5-7 minutes or until fully cooked and golden brown on the outside.
- Serve on brioche buns with lettuce and pickle slices.
